National fire service selects workload modelling and risk modelling software from Cadcorp. Northern Ireland Fire & Rescue Service (NIFRS) has selected Cadcorp SIS Desktop with the resource planning and performance monitoring application Cadcorp Workload Modeller, and Cadcorp Risk Modeller for analysing community risk. Vodafone uses Esri GIS for digital twin

esri UK Logo

Vodafone has created a 3D digital twin of its UK mobile mast network to allow its engineers to visualise and strategise network improvements or expansion. Bluesky National Tree Map Helps Bradford Manage Tree Disease

bluesky

Leicestershire, 15 December 2022 – A local authority has turned to data from aerial survey and mapping company, Bluesky International, to manage tree health and felling across a 98-hectare estate and areas of an adjoining 64-hectare golf course.
